All rights reserved. a i r i s t a f l o w . c o m The G3 gateway is a small AC powered device suitable for North American power outlets and many electrical outlet types for other countries using a plug adapter. It provides a low-cost method to communicate BLE information over Wi-Fi networks. BLE tags are convenient for their long battery life and low cost. But when a Wi-Fi network is used to exchange tag information, BLE-only tags require a dual BLE / Wi-Fi gateway to facilitate the communication. Small, cost effective device allows BLE tags to communicate over Wi-Fi networks The AiRISTA Flow G3 gateway uses an integrated eyelet to screw to the wall plate to deter theft. And the tactile button allows for user defined actions when necessary. The G3 gateway is small and deploys quickly. It can be used at choke points like doorways as BLE tags move past. And they can be used in hotel rooms or along production lines to create an umbrella of communication coverage. Companies want to maximize the investment in their Wi- Fi deployments. But until the access points support an integral BLE radio, the G3 will be the gateway between BLE networks and Wi-Fi networks. Wi-Fi / BLE Gateway Provides Wi-Fi Network Access for BLE Tags •BLE 5.0 compliant •Over the Air programmability •Omni-directional antenna •On/Off switch •Theft deterrent eyelet securely attaches to electrical face plate •Temperature and Humidity Sensor Benefits Features •Leverage the investment in Wi-Fi networks when deploying BLE tags •Low cost •Fast to deploy •Support for popular BLE protocols •Ideal for conference rooms, break areas, choke points, etc. •Can be configured and monitored remotely •Provides two-way communication with Airista Flow BLE Tags The AiRISTA Flow G3 gateway provides Wi-Fi network access for BLE tags. The low cost and long battery life of BLE tags make them desirable, but to exchange data over Wi-Fi networks they need a gateway device between BLE networks and Wi-Fi networks. This facilitates use cases like choke point detection, telemetry exchange and proximity detection for social distancing. G3 has a built in temperature and humidity sensor. For Wi-Fi/BLE Gateway Model No. : G3 FCC ID: TA7-G3 Prepared for : AiRISTA Flow, Inc. 913 Ridgebrook Rd., Suite 110, Sparks, MD, 21152, USA Prepared By : Shenzhen HUAK Testing Technology Co., Ltd. 1F, B2 Building, Junfeng Zhongcheng Zhizao Innovation Park, Fuhai Street, Bao'an District, Shenzhen City, China Date of Test: Jun. 20, 2020 ~ Feb. 22, 2021 Date of Report: Feb. 22, 2021 1 General Description of EUT Equipment Wi-Fi/BLE Gateway Model Name G3 Serial No. N/A Trade Mark: FCC ID TA7-G3 Hardware Version: V1.2 Software Version: V2.58 BLE Operation frequency: 2402MHz ~ 2480MHz Channel separation: 2MHz Data rate 1Mbit/s Channel number: 40 Modulation Technology: GFSK Antenna Type: Chip Antenna Antenna Gain: 0dBi 2.4GWIFI Operation frequency 802.11b/g/n 20: 2412~2462 MHz Number of Channels 802.11b/g/n20: 11CH Modulation Type CCK/DSSS/OFDM Antenna type: Chip Antenna Antenna gain: 0dBi 2 RF Exposure Compliance Requirement 2.1 Standard Requirement According to FCC Part1.1310: The criteria listed in the following table shall be used to evaluate the environment impact of human exposure to radio frequency (RF) radiation as specified in part1.1307(b) F= Frequency in MHz Friis Formula Friis transmission formula: Pd = (Pout*G)/(4* Pi * R 2) Where Pd = power density in mW/cm2 Pout = output power to antenna in mW G =gain of antenna in linear scale Pi = 3.1416 R = distance between observation point and center of the radiator in cm Pd id the limit of MPE . If we know the maximum gain of the antenna and the total power input to the antenna, through the calculation, we will know the distance r where the MPE limit is reached. 3 EUT RF Exposure Antenna Gain: 0Bi Antenna Gain: The maximum Gain measured in fully anechoic chamber is in linear scale. Output Power Into Antenna & RF Exposure Evaluation Distance: Measurement Data For BLE: BLE-1Mbit/s Channel Maximum Peak Conducted Output Power (dBm) Tune up tolerance (dBm) Maximum tune-up Power Calculated value Exclusion threshold (dBm) (mW) Lowest (2402MHz) 1.844 1±1 2 1.585 0.491 3.0 Middle (2440MHz) 1.526 1±1 2 1.585 0.495 Highest (2480MHz) 1.241 1±1 2 1.585 0.499 Conclusion: the calculated value ≤3.0, SAR is exempted. Remark: The Max Conducted Peak Output Power data refer to report Report No.: HK2007211844-2E For 2.4GWIFI 802.11b mode Test channel Peak Output Power (dBm) Tune up tolerance (dBm) Maximum tune-up Power (dBm) (mW) Lowest(2412MHz) 16.802 16±1 17 50.119 Middle(2437MHz) 15.736 15±1 16 39.811 Highest(2462MHz) 13.558 13±1 14 25.119 802.11g mode Test channel Peak Output Power (dBm) Tune up tolerance (dBm) Maximum tune-up Power (dBm) (mW) Lowest(2412MHz) 15.266 16±1 17 50.119 Middle(2437MHz) 15.566 15±1 16 39.811 Highest(2462MHz) 12.235 13±1 14 25.119 802.11n(HT20)mode Test channel Peak Output Power (dBm) Tune up tolerance (dBm) Maximum tune-up Power (dBm) (mW) Lowest(2412MHz) 15.554 16±1 17 50.119 Middle(2437MHz) 15.019 15±1 16 39.811 Highest(2462MHz) 12.126 13±1 14 25.119 Worst case: 802.11g mode Lowest (2462MHz) Using the maximum value of the test report Maximum tune-up Power (mW) Antenna Gain (dBi) Power Density at R =20m (mW/cm2) Limit Result 50.119 0 0.00997 1 PASS Remark: The Max Conducted Peak Output Power data refer to report Report No.: HK2007211844-1E Value : Pd = (Pout*G)/(4* Pi * R 2 )=(50.119 *1)/(4*3.1416*20*20)= 0.00997mW/cm2
